On Sun, 5 Dec 2010, John Harrison wrote:

> I was curious, since EffecTV is GPL and a significant part of PiDiP is a port 
> of EffecTV --- does this make an impact on what licenses are valid for PiDiP?

Relicensing of EffecTV code from GPL to Degoyon license is ILLEGAL, and 
linking of EffecTV code frorm GPL to Degoyon license is ALSO ILLEGAL. Back 
in 2005, I hadn't considered the use of EffecTV code (if I recall), but 
there was other GPL'ed code anyway in PiDiP, which was already making 
redistribution ILLEGAL.

Any change of license of EffecTV must get prior written approval by 
Kentaro Fukuchi and any other possible contributors, but that doesn't make 
GPL compatible with Degoyon license (the GPL must be replaced by a more 
«bendable» license such as plain BSD).
